Nernst zero of potential [′nernst ′zir·ō əv pə′ten·chəl] (physical chemistry) An electrode potential corresponding to the reversible equilibrium between hydrogen gas at a pressure of 1 standard atmosphere and hydrogen ions at unit activity.
